Output 8b890eecc986f4a850112e7fc5eb6ceb14caef0aee92494f6959b5e453c35fa6:0

value
134059
script pubkey
OP_0 OP_PUSHBYTES_20 ebbec60b112196411baf1586ccfa622af0e89683
address
bc1qawlvvzc3yxtyzxa0zkrve7nz9tcw395rkjgthf
transaction
8b890eecc986f4a850112e7fc5eb6ceb14caef0aee92494f6959b5e453c35fa6
confirmations
16824
spent
true